Homemade Bubble Solution
Source: The Preschooler's Busy Book by Trish Kuffner

What You'll Need
  • 2 cups warm water
  • 1 cup liquid dishwashing soap
  • 1/4 cup glycerin (can be found at any pharmacy, we found ours at Walmart for $1.99)
  • 1 tsp. sugar
Mix all ingredients together - and you're done!!

To make your very own bubble wands try twisting some pipe cleaner like we did in the photo below.
